* Fix 32bit hotspot build, don't set maximal heap space lower than
minimal heap space for the docs build.
* d/p/sane-library-paths.patch, d/p/ant-diagnostics.diff,
d/p/fix-race-cond-print.diff, d/p/gcc-hotspot-opt-O[02].diff,
d/p/gcc-mtune-generic.diff, d/p/openjdk-6986968.diff: Remove, not used.
* Remove unused shark/llvm-3.0 patches.
* d/p/zero-only-use-floating-point-if-floating-poi.patch: Remove, applied
upstream.
* Don't explicitly build with -march=i586 on i386 architectures.
* Re-apply zero-missing-headers.diff.
* Disable cacao builds, needs update for 7u7.
* For Ubuntu quantal, set priorities for alternatives higher than for
OpenJDK 6.
* Call update-alternatives when the existing priority for the alternative
is lower than the current one.
* Configure with --disable-downloading.
* Pass -avoid-version to libtool to create a JamVM libjvm.so without SONAME
version numbers to match the Hotspot Server/Client libjvm.so. LP: #850433.
* Revert the following change: Move libgnome2-0, libgnomevfs2-0, libgconf2-4
from Depends of JRE package to Recommends (#661465).
The proper fix is to create a -jdk-headless package, or not depending on
these gnome packages at all (e.g. using XDG libraries).
openjdk-7 (7u7-2.3.2-1) experimental; urgency=low
* New upstream IcedTea7 2.3.2 release.
* Security fixes:
- CVE-2012-4681: Reintroduce PackageAccessible checks removed in 6788531.
- S7079902, CVE-2012-1711: Refine CORBA data models.
- S7143606, CVE-2012-1717: File.createTempFile should be improved
for temporary files created by the platform.
- S7143614, CVE-2012-1716: SynthLookAndFeel stability improvement.
- S7143617, CVE-2012-1713: Improve fontmanager layout lookup operations.
- S7143851, CVE-2012-1719: Improve IIOP stub and tie generation in RMIC.
- S7143872, CVE-2012-1718: Improve certificate extension processing.
- S7152811, CVE-2012-1723: Issues in client compiler.
- S7157609, CVE-2012-1724: Issues with loop.
- S7160757, CVE-2012-1725: Problem with hotspot/runtime_classfile.
- S7165628, CVE-2012-1726: Issues with java.lang.invoke.MethodHandles.Lookup.
* Bump version to 7u7 (OpenJDK), 2.3.2 (IcedTea). Closes: #685276.
* d/p/icedtea7-forest-jdk_7104625-XEvent_wrap_logging_calls_with_if.patch,
d/p/hotspot-sparc.diff: Remove, integrated upstream.
* d/p/{deb-multiarch,fix_extra_flags,hotspot-no-werror}.diff:
Add variants for hotspot and zero builds.
* d/p/default-jvm-cfg.diff, d/p/icedtea-4953367.patch,
d/p/icedtea-patch.diff, d/p/icedtea-pretend-memory.diff,
d/p/libpcsclite-dlopen.diff, d/p/nonreparenting-wm.diff:
Update for 2.3.2.
* Remove build support for Ubuntu releases earlier than hardy.
* d/update-shasum.sh: Only update the shasums of the -dfsg tarballs.
* Don't apply shark patches (not built anyway).
openjdk-7 (7~u3-2.1.1-3) unstable; urgency=low
* d/rules: Ensure we don't remove -02 (default) when -03 is disabled
(fix jamvm FTBFS on armhf without -02).
* d/patches/gcc-jdk-opt-O0.diff, d/patches/gcc-jdk-opt-O2.diff,
d/patches/gcc-no-hardening.diff, d/patches/gcc-opt-O2.diff: removed.
openjdk-7 (7~u3-2.1.1-2) unstable; urgency=low
* d/rules: On Debian Wheezy/Sid bump Build-Depends on libnss3-dev
(>= 2:3.13.4) and Depends on libnss3 (>= 2:3.13.4) (ie. with epoch).
(Closes: #679465).
* d/control: Suggests icedtea-7-plugin instead of icedtea6-plugin
(Closes: #680284).
* d/patches/7130140-MouseEvent-systemout.diff: Remove "MEvent. CASE!" from
console output. (Closes: #679036).
* Disable -O3 compile: cause wrong Math.* computations.
(Closes: #679292 and Closes: #678228). LP: #1044857.
* debian/patches/FreetypeFontScaler_getFontMetricsNative.diff:
Fix "OpenJDK returns the text height greater than font size".
(Closes: #657854)
openjdk-7 (7~u3-2.1.1-1) unstable; urgency=medium
* New upstream release with security fixes (Closes: #677486):
- S7079902, CVE-2012-1711: Refine CORBA data models
- S7110720: Issue with vm config file loadingIssue with
vm config file loading
- S7143606, CVE-2012-1717: File.createTempFile should be improved
for temporary files created by the platform.
- S7143614, CVE-2012-1716: SynthLookAndFeel stability improvement
- S7143617, CVE-2012-1713: Improve fontmanager layout lookup operations
- S7143851, CVE-2012-1719: Improve IIOP stub and tie generation in RMIC
- S7143872, CVE-2012-1718: Improve certificate extension processing
- S7145239: Finetune package definition restriction
- S7152811, CVE-2012-1723: Issues in client compiler
- S7157609, CVE-2012-1724: Issues with loop
- S7160677: missing else in fix for 7152811
- S7160757, CVE-2012-1725: Problem with hotspot/runtime_classfile
- S7165628, CVE-2012-1726: Issues with
java.lang.invoke.MethodHandles.Lookup
* Patches merged upstream:
- debian/patches/arm-thumb-fix.diff
- debian/patches/gcc-4.7.diff
[ James Page ]
* Cherry picked patch from openjdk-6 to fix handling of
ICC profiles (LP: #888123, #888129) (Closes: #676351).
[ Damien Raude-Morvan ]
* Move libgnome2-0, libgnomevfs2-0, libgconf2-4 from Depends of JRE package
to Recommends (Closes: #661465).
* New jni_md_h_JNIEXPORT_visibility.patch to allow JNIEXPORT definition
to work with -fvisibility=hidden. (Closes: #670896).
* Don't mark the -demo package as Multi-Arch same. Closes: #670038.
* Build using gcc-4.4 on mips, mipsel.
* Build again with older gcj version on s390 (4.6).
-- Matthias Klose <email address hidden> Wed, 05 Sep 2012 11:58:35 +0200
This bug was fixed in the package openjdk-7 - 7u7-2.3. 2-1ubuntu0. 12.04.1
--------------- 3.2-1ubuntu0. 12.04.1) precise-security; urgency=low
openjdk-7 (7u7-2.
* Make the avian VM a known runtime.
openjdk-7 (7u7-2. 3.2-1ubuntu1) quantal; urgency=low
* Fix 32bit hotspot build, don't set maximal heap space lower than library- paths.patch, d/p/ant- diagnostics. diff, fix-race- cond-print. diff, d/p/gcc- hotspot- opt-O[02] .diff, gcc-mtune- generic. diff, d/p/openjdk- 6986968. diff: Remove, not used. only-use- floating- point-if- floating- poi.patch: Remove, applied headers. diff. downloading.
minimal heap space for the docs build.
* d/p/sane-
d/p/
d/p/
* Remove unused shark/llvm-3.0 patches.
* d/p/zero-
upstream.
* Don't explicitly build with -march=i586 on i386 architectures.
* Re-apply zero-missing-
* Disable cacao builds, needs update for 7u7.
* For Ubuntu quantal, set priorities for alternatives higher than for
OpenJDK 6.
* Call update-alternatives when the existing priority for the alternative
is lower than the current one.
* Configure with --disable-
* Pass -avoid-version to libtool to create a JamVM libjvm.so without SONAME
version numbers to match the Hotspot Server/Client libjvm.so. LP: #850433.
* Revert the following change: Move libgnome2-0, libgnomevfs2-0, libgconf2-4
from Depends of JRE package to Recommends (#661465).
The proper fix is to create a -jdk-headless package, or not depending on
these gnome packages at all (e.g. using XDG libraries).
openjdk-7 (7u7-2.3.2-1) experimental; urgency=low
* New upstream IcedTea7 2.3.2 release. runtime_ classfile. invoke. MethodHandles. Lookup. forest- jdk_7104625- XEvent_ wrap_logging_ calls_with_ if.patch, hotspot- sparc.diff: Remove, integrated upstream. multiarch, fix_extra_ flags,hotspot- no-werror} .diff: jvm-cfg. diff, d/p/icedtea- 4953367. patch, icedtea- patch.diff, d/p/icedtea- pretend- memory. diff, libpcsclite- dlopen. diff, d/p/nonreparent ing-wm. diff:
* Security fixes:
- CVE-2012-4681: Reintroduce PackageAccessible checks removed in 6788531.
- S7079902, CVE-2012-1711: Refine CORBA data models.
- S7143606, CVE-2012-1717: File.createTempFile should be improved
for temporary files created by the platform.
- S7143614, CVE-2012-1716: SynthLookAndFeel stability improvement.
- S7143617, CVE-2012-1713: Improve fontmanager layout lookup operations.
- S7143851, CVE-2012-1719: Improve IIOP stub and tie generation in RMIC.
- S7143872, CVE-2012-1718: Improve certificate extension processing.
- S7152811, CVE-2012-1723: Issues in client compiler.
- S7157609, CVE-2012-1724: Issues with loop.
- S7160757, CVE-2012-1725: Problem with hotspot/
- S7165628, CVE-2012-1726: Issues with java.lang.
* Bump version to 7u7 (OpenJDK), 2.3.2 (IcedTea). Closes: #685276.
* d/p/icedtea7-
d/p/
* d/p/{deb-
Add variants for hotspot and zero builds.
* d/p/default-
d/p/
d/p/
Update for 2.3.2.
* Remove build support for Ubuntu releases earlier than hardy.
* d/update-shasum.sh: Only update the shasums of the -dfsg tarballs.
* Don't apply shark patches (not built anyway).
openjdk-7 (7~u3-2.1.1-3) unstable; urgency=low
* d/rules: Ensure we don't remove -02 (default) when -03 is disabled gcc-jdk- opt-O0. diff, d/patches/ gcc-jdk- opt-O2. diff, gcc-no- hardening. diff, d/patches/ gcc-opt- O2.diff: removed.
(fix jamvm FTBFS on armhf without -02).
* d/patches/
d/patches/
openjdk-7 (7~u3-2.1.1-2) unstable; urgency=low
* d/rules: On Debian Wheezy/Sid bump Build-Depends on libnss3-dev 7130140- MouseEvent- systemout. diff: Remove "MEvent. CASE!" from patches/ FreetypeFontSca ler_getFontMetr icsNative. diff:
(>= 2:3.13.4) and Depends on libnss3 (>= 2:3.13.4) (ie. with epoch).
(Closes: #679465).
* d/control: Suggests icedtea-7-plugin instead of icedtea6-plugin
(Closes: #680284).
* d/patches/
console output. (Closes: #679036).
* Disable -O3 compile: cause wrong Math.* computations.
(Closes: #679292 and Closes: #678228). LP: #1044857.
* debian/
Fix "OpenJDK returns the text height greater than font size".
(Closes: #657854)
openjdk-7 (7~u3-2.1.1-1) unstable; urgency=medium
* New upstream release with security fixes (Closes: #677486): runtime_ classfile lang.invoke. MethodHandles. Lookup patches/ arm-thumb- fix.diff patches/ gcc-4.7. diff
- S7079902, CVE-2012-1711: Refine CORBA data models
- S7110720: Issue with vm config file loadingIssue with
vm config file loading
- S7143606, CVE-2012-1717: File.createTempFile should be improved
for temporary files created by the platform.
- S7143614, CVE-2012-1716: SynthLookAndFeel stability improvement
- S7143617, CVE-2012-1713: Improve fontmanager layout lookup operations
- S7143851, CVE-2012-1719: Improve IIOP stub and tie generation in RMIC
- S7143872, CVE-2012-1718: Improve certificate extension processing
- S7145239: Finetune package definition restriction
- S7152811, CVE-2012-1723: Issues in client compiler
- S7157609, CVE-2012-1724: Issues with loop
- S7160677: missing else in fix for 7152811
- S7160757, CVE-2012-1725: Problem with hotspot/
- S7165628, CVE-2012-1726: Issues with
java.
* Patches merged upstream:
- debian/
- debian/
[ James Page ]
* Cherry picked patch from openjdk-6 to fix handling of
ICC profiles (LP: #888123, #888129) (Closes: #676351).
[ Damien Raude-Morvan ] h_JNIEXPORT_ visibility. patch to allow JNIEXPORT definition hidden. (Closes: #670896).
* Move libgnome2-0, libgnomevfs2-0, libgconf2-4 from Depends of JRE package
to Recommends (Closes: #661465).
* New jni_md_
to work with -fvisibility=
openjdk-7 (7~u3-2.1.1~pre1-2) unstable; urgency=low
* Don't mark the -demo package as Multi-Arch same. Closes: #670038.
* Build using gcc-4.4 on mips, mipsel.
* Build again with older gcj version on s390 (4.6).
-- Matthias Klose <email address hidden> Wed, 05 Sep 2012 11:58:35 +0200